Choosing the Right Roofing Materials

If you’re gearing up for a roof replacement in New Jersey, you’ll inevitably aim to strike a balance between cost, durability, and aesthetics. The roofing materials you choose determine your roof’s potential lifespan. 

Generally speaking:

  • Asphalt shingles last somewhere between 25 and 30 years on average, although some luxury shingles can last longer. 
  • Metal residential roofing is exceptionally durable and can last you 50+ years in some cases.
  • Solar shingles, which generate energy on your rooftop, have a lifespan of 25 to 30 years.
  • Clay and concrete roof tiles have impressive lifespans of at least 50 years, so long as they’re well-maintained. 
  • Slate tiles are nearly indestructible and can remain in place for well over a century.

The Weather

New Jersey’s weather may not be as turbulent as some other states, but we still get winter storms, nor’easters, heat waves, and occasional hurricanes and tropical storms. All of these weather-related factors can impact roof life expectancy. While everyone knows that storms can cause roof damage, not everyone knows that heat waves make shingles deteriorate faster. 

You can’t change the weather, but you can act quickly if you know or suspect that the latest storm or other intense weather has damaged your roof. By addressing roof repair needs quickly, you’re doing the right thing in prolonging your roof’s life.

Roof Maintenance

How long does a roof last in New Jersey? There is no hard and fast rule, but one thing is clear. By scheduling regular roof inspections (at least once a year), you can catch budding roof issues before they become massive headaches. 

Likewise, having your gutters cleaned regularly plays a critical role in keeping your NJ roof healthy. Other maintenance steps homeowners can take to prolong their roof’s lifespan include increasing attic ventilation, having any nearby trees trimmed regularly, and acting quickly when they spot signs of pests, mold, or mildew.
